cenk ugars piece on private collection agency.

southern states are outsourcing there unpaid fines from traffic and court fines to a private collection company that adds thousands in fees to minor fines that poor people cant pay. When they dont pay up they are allowed to imprison them adding 31.00 a day for the amt. they owe.effectivly returning to debtors prisons of the past .
